Ramp replacement services involve removing an old or damaged ramp and installing a new, functional one to improve accessibility around a property. This process typically includes evaluating the existing structure, removing any worn or broken components, and constructing a new ramp that meets practical needs. Service providers focus on ensuring the new ramp is safe, stable, and suitable for everyday use, helping homeowners create easier access to entrances, garages, or outdoor areas.
These services are especially helpful for addressing issues such as deteriorating ramps caused by age, weather, or heavy use, which can pose safety hazards or hinder mobility. A damaged or unstable ramp can increase the risk of trips and falls or make it difficult for individuals with mobility challenges to navigate their property comfortably. Replacing an aging ramp with a sturdy, well-constructed one can restore safety and independence for residents and visitors alike.

The overview below groups typical Ramp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Richardson, TX.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- minor ramp replacements or repairs typically cost between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, covering tasks like replacing a section or fixing minor damage. Fewer projects reach the higher end of this band, which is usually reserved for more extensive repairs.
Standard Replacement - replacing a standard residential ramp generally ranges from $1,000 to $3,000. Most local contractors handle projects in this middle range, which includes replacing or installing new ramps for homes and small businesses. Larger, more complex projects can exceed this range but are less common.
Full Ramp Replacement - a complete ramp replacement for larger properties or multi-level access can cost between $3,500 and $7,000. Many projects in this category are for full-scale installations, while more intricate designs or custom features can push costs higher.
Complex or Custom Projects - highly customized or complex ramp replacements, including multiple access points or specialized materials, can reach $8,000 or more. Such projects are less frequent and often involve unique requirements or larger-scale construction efforts.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When choosing a contractor for ramp replacement, it’s important to consider their experience with similar projects. Homeowners should look for service providers who have a proven track record of handling ramp replacements or related accessibility modifications in Richardson, TX, and nearby areas. An experienced contractor is more likely to understand the specific challenges of different ramp types and site conditions, which can contribute to a smoother installation process and a result that meets safety and usability needs.
Clear, written expectations are essential when comparing local contractors. Homeowners should seek detailed proposals that outline the scope of work, materials to be used, and any relevant project specifications. Having this information in writing helps ensure everyone is on the same page and reduces the chances of misunderstandings. It also provides a basis for evaluating the professionalism of each service provider and their ability to communicate clearly about the project.
Reputable references and effective communication are key indicators of a reliable contractor. Homeowners can ask service providers for references from past clients who had similar work done. Listening to feedback about the contractor’s responsiveness, transparency, and ability to address concerns can help determine if they are a good fit. What types of ramps do service providers typically replace? Local contractors often replace a variety of ramps, including wood, aluminum, and concrete structures, to accommodate different mobility needs and property styles.
How can I determine if my existing ramp needs replacement? Service providers assess the condition of the current ramp for issues like structural damage, instability, or wear that may compromise safety or accessibility.
Are ramp replacements suitable for all property types? Many local contractors can handle ramp replacements for residential, commercial, and multi-family properties, ensuring accessibility across different settings.
What materials are commonly used in ramp replacements? Common materials include treated wood, aluminum, and concrete, chosen based on durability, budget, and specific accessibility requirements.
How do service providers ensure the new ramp meets accessibility standards? Local contractors design and install ramps that comply with relevant accessibility guidelines to support safe and easy access.
